This book provides an extensive collection of problems with detailed solutions in introductory and advanced matrix calculus. Supplementary problems in each chapter will challenge and excite the reader, ideal for both graduate and undergraduate mathematics and theoretical physics students. The coverage includes systems of linear equations, linear differential equations, integration and matrices, Kronecker product and vec-operation as well as functions of matrices. Furthermore, specialized topics such as spectral theorem, nonnormal matrices and mutually unbiased bases are included. Many of the problems are related to applications for group theory, Lie algebra theory, wavelets, graph theory and matrix-valued differential forms, benefitting physics and engineering students and researchers alike. It also branches out to problems with tensors and the hyperdeterminant. Computer algebra programs in Maxima and SymbolicC++ have also been provided.
